Transaction 51a2e363769c1601bb0f880cd4fbfa147da23dce0283b0ffb5dadd9ca179aa51
2 Input
2 Outputs
- 51a2e363769c1601bb0f880cd4fbfa147da23dce0283b0ffb5dadd9ca179aa51:0
- 51a2e363769c1601bb0f880cd4fbfa147da23dce0283b0ffb5dadd9ca179aa51:1
value 7899871872
address 37WscfBtyKYkcbMZoqCkifkNhxECxj6Kvk
value 1034364900
address 3BMEX8vtUguj4ZoLeB3Kh6ACJ7RbVGEDoC